I visited Boston to see my friends in Jamaica Plain.
They had never been to this restaurant so we tried it together. We were all astounded by the flavors! I managed to fit in two trips to the restaurant during my stay in Boston! The ambiance was amazing with great music and a community/family feel between some local patrons and the restaurant staff. The first time we went we shared an order of the carne guisada and the mofongo de pollo. That was my first time having mofongo and it was enjoyable but the carne guisada was something sent from heaven. During our second visit, we liked it so much that we had separate orders of the carne guisada, it's just that good! The passion fruit juice was also fire, the flavor was so pungent and delicious. The staff were amazing and kind, I wish I had known how to speak Spanish.

When you sell a reservation that has a prepaid fee AT takes a commission on that fee. This doesn’t really make sense because it’s an expense the seller incurs not part of the profit that is shared.
For example:
Carbone NYC fee to book table for 2 is $108.88
If you sell it for $200 on AT you get $140 from them.
Your net profit is $31 and AT collects $60 in fees.
It would make more sense not to charge commission on the upfront fee as this creates a disincentive and results in higher costs for buyers.
